Save the date to join over 150 of your colleagues at the NH Juvenile Court Diversion Network Summit hosted on Monday, June 9th and Tuesday, June 10th the Grappone Conference Center in Concord for two days of actionable, innovative, and engaging educational sessions related to juvenile justice, youth and family, health and wellness, and community relationships. 

 

The objectives of the Summit are:

  • Showcase educational opportunities that inform current trends, including, but not limited to, trauma, youth mental health and substance use, with a strong focus on fostering a culture of fairness, representation, and belonging for all individuals.
  • Create opportunities for workforce collaboration, networking and relationship building.
  • Encourage positive and meaningful youth and family relationships and engagement.
  • Educate attendees of the juvenile justice landscape in New Hampshire. 

The Summit features

  • Engaging keynote presenters
  • Panels of community members and volunteers from diversion programs sharing their experiences
  • A variety of breakout sessions to choose from
  • Special visits with community comfort and therapy dogs
  • Time for networking, exhibits and resources tables
  • Refreshments and lunch each day
  • Continuing education credits for LICSW, MLADC/LADC, CRSW, and CPS (pending approvals)

Who should attend

This is a non-clinical conference and is intended for those whose work impacts the communities they work and live in including

  • Juvenile Court Diversion Programs and Volunteers
  • Juvenile Probation and Child Welfare
  • Law Enforcement
  • Judiciary/Legal Professionals
  • School- and Community-based Behavioral Health Professionals
  • Public Health and Prevention Professionals
  • Others with a role in the juvenile justice system
